
When protoxylem is surrounded by metaxylem, it is
(a) Mesarch condition
(b) Endarch condition
(c) Exarch condition
(d) None of the above
Answer
517.5k+ views
Hint: Protoxylem is the first formed xylem and metaxylem is formed after protoxylem. Both are made up of tracheids and vessels. Exarch condition gives rise to protoxylem outside metaxylem, endarch condition leads to protoxylem inner to metaxylem and in mesarch condition protoxylem form inner side of metaxylem.
Complete answer:
Based on the position of protoxylem and metaxylem, xylem is grouped into exarch, endarch and mesarch. In exarch condition protoxylem lies outside if metaxylem in linear form and endarch condition the protoxylem lies inside of metaxylem in linear form whereas in mesarch condition metaxylem are present in circular form and inside the metaxylem protoxylem are present in middle.
Additional Information:
Xylem is a complex tissue that helps in the absorption and conduction of water and minerals and it also strengthens plants and their part by mechanical support. Xylem forms a continuous channel from root to stem to leaves and then to fruits and flowers. Xylem shows three types of components like tracheid element, xylem parenchyma which is also known as wood parenchyma and xylem or wood fibres. The tracheids and fibres are made up of dead cells therefore they mainly function for mechanical support whereas xylem parenchyma is made up of living cells and functions for storage of food and conduction of water and sap.
So, the correct answer is 'Mesarch condition'.
Note:
Out of all xylem components only tracheary elements like tracheids and vessels help in the transportation of sap, in which vessels are the main tracheary element in angiosperm. The conducting element was called Hadrome by the German botanist Haberlandt.
